Output d74fa2350791e33ea66305bea1cbe23945a36d0a327d41bddd3679bd022551a1:2

value
64867860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40f3fe0807cf0ccd7fbdad1e307a1dfd92bd933d OP_EQUAL
address
MDpbmbBpbT6SzAatPMyLV2banvjdmaTPec
transaction
d74fa2350791e33ea66305bea1cbe23945a36d0a327d41bddd3679bd022551a1
spent
true